Born Elena Vasil'evna Mironova, Helen Mirren is an Emmy, Golden Globe and Oscar winner (for The Queen, 2006) and so much more than that.

Born in Chiswick (England) from a Russian father and English mother, her career started in her twenties when she got her first leading role as Cleopatra in the Shakespeare tragedy ‘Anthony and Cleopatra’ in London, 1965, and never looked back.

Equally adept on stage as in the movies – she has an eclectic portfolio including extensive television work television work, and on both sides of the Atlantic – interpreting roles such as Lady Macbeth, Nina in Chekhov’s ‘The Seagull’, interpreting comedies and tragedies. Robert Altman directed her in ‘Gosford Park’, for which she received an Academy Award-nomination for best supporting actress in 2002. She won the Academy Award for best female actor for ‘The Queen’ (2006). In 2010 she starred in ‘The Debt’.

Her next performance will be a challenging one. She will play Alma Reville, Alfred Hitchcock's wife, in a biopic soon to be released (2013), Hitchcock (previous title option: "Alfred Hitchcock and the Making of Psycho"), by director Sacha Gervasi.

Hitchcock will be played by Anthony Hopkins and the cast will include Scarlett Johansson (Janet Leigh), James D'Arcy (Anthony Perkins). The screenplay is by John McLaughlin, co-author of ‘The Black Swan’. There are all the right ingredients for it to be a critical and commercial success.
